I just made a trip from north of Detroit to Cincinnatti with my wife and two kids. Everone was comfortable for the trip. Not as much elbow room as the GMC Acadia we usually take, but not tight by any means. My daughters are ten and seven. The seven-year old sits behind my wife because her thighs are not long enough to allow her knees to bend all the way and feet to rest on the floor....the ten-year old sits behind me, since her knees bend and feet touch the floor.

They got a kick out of all the people down in Ohio that have never seen a Camaro....kind of old news up here in Metro Detroit.

Just over 6 feet here and no problems.
Feels roomy up front for me
Front passenger loves not having the F-Body bump in the floor !
Back seat passengers much over 5ft 9 or so will find headroom a bit tight but legroom is pretty much same as the F-Body
My youngest loves having a little window in the back

Very happy with overall size - also liking the trunk space which is way more than I expected - and the engine bay is way more spacious in terms of space around the engine than the F-body
